Counting Near-Spanning Matchings in Latin Squares and Steiner Triple Systems
Published 10 Sep 2026 in math.CO | (2609.11006v1)
Abstract: Montgomery recently proved that for sufficiently large , every Latin square of order has a partial transversal with cells, and every Steiner triple system of order has a matching with edges, thus confirming the Ryser--Brualdi--Stein conjecture for even and the conjecture of Brouwer. We prove sharp enumerative refinements of these results: there is an absolute constant $c>0$ such that, for sufficiently large , 1) every Latin square of order has partial transversals with cells; 2) every Steiner triple system of order has matchings with edges. The first estimate confirms predictions of Montgomery and Kelly.
